Technology

Facility Damage from Natural Disasters

The Group operates a main line from Hanyu Station to Mitsumineguchi Station and a freight line from Bukawa Station to Mikajiri Station, with facilities and equipment concentrated along the railway line, creating a risk of extensive damage from natural disasters such as earthquakes. During the recovery period, in addition to a decline in operating revenue due to train suspensions and delays, significant expenditures may arise for facility and equipment repair costs and alternative transportation costs.

Market

Dependence on Taiheiyo Cement

Transportation of cement raw materials and other goods for Taiheiyo Cement Co., Ltd., a major shareholder, accounts for 22.1% of the Group's total operating revenue, indicating a high degree of dependence on a specific customer. If the company changes its transportation methods or reduces transportation volume, it could have a direct and material impact on the Group's business results.

Financial

Interest Rate Fluctuation Risk

The Group continuously makes capital investments, primarily in the Railway Business, funded through borrowings from financial institutions. If interest rates rise, increased borrowing costs could adversely affect business results and financial condition.

Market

Crude Oil Price Fluctuation Risk

The Railway Business and Bus Business rely on crude oil for motive power, and significant fluctuations in energy prices such as electricity, gasoline, and diesel fuel could affect business results and financial condition through increased fuel costs. Energy costs are a major cost factor in business operations, and profit pressure tends to emerge clearly during periods of price surges.
